Early Close Looms

Early Close Looms

  • U.S. Treasuries hover just below their best levels of the session going into the final two hours of today's abbreviated affair ahead of tomorrow's holiday closure. Treasuries built on their starting gains in morning trade, lurching to fresh highs as the market received the ISM Non-Manufacturing Index for June (48.8%; Briefing.com consensus 52.5%), which showed an unexpected contraction in activity. The post-ISM rally sent yields on 5s and 10s back below their respective 200-day moving averages while the 30-yr yield marked a session low within a basis point of the 200-day moving average of its own. Equities are seeing some divergence as the S&P 500 (+0.3%) and Nasdaq (+0.7%) climb to fresh session highs while the Dow (-0.3%) has reached a fresh low in recent action.
  • Yield Check:
    • 2-yr: -4 bps to 4.70%
    • 3-yr: -6 bps to 4.49%
    • 5-yr: -7 bps to 4.33%
    • 10-yr: -8 bps to 4.36%
    • 30-yr: -7 bps to 4.54%
